Read The Friendly Manual :P On Mar 10, 1:21 pm, woomla <[email protected]> wrote: > If I have a cookie in a subdirectory, this cookie is read from even > when I'm in the root. When I write the cookie, the cookie's path is > the root. So reading and writing goes to different cookies (same name, > different path). > > Here's how: > > When I browse to a directory on my webserver it automatically loads > the index.html file located in that directory. > Example:http://mywebserver/CookieTest, > no slash at the end. > > If i set a cookie and read it, it is changed every time. > If you view the cookie information (with i.e. FireCookie), you see the > cookie (in the root) beeing changed. > This is good. > > Now if I browse to:http://mywebserver/CookieTest/, the same > index.html file is loaded. > If I set a cookie and read it, it is changed every time. > If you view the cookie information (with i.e. FireCookie), you see the > cookie (in the /CookieTest/) beeing changed. > This is good. > > Now if you go back tohttp://mywebserver/CookieTest, the same > index.html is loaded. > Now if you set the cookie, the cookie in the root (/) is set, but the > cookie in the directory (/CookieTest/) is read. > Now there's a difference between reading and writing the Cookie. > This is *not* good. > > Maybe it's not good practice to use a url without /. Should I have my > webserver append it always? If so, then how? > > I think the problem boils down to Cookie.read that does a match and > finds the 'wrong' cookie.
